Index: extensions/browser/guest_view/web_view/web_view_permission_helper_delegate.h |
diff --git a/extensions/browser/guest_view/web_view/web_view_permission_helper_delegate.h b/extensions/browser/guest_view/web_view/web_view_permission_helper_delegate.h |
index ac0aefc75d1b3ee370865c0427083601505fd815..98069a9c89368d86436bf429e8c96c37c74e6809 100644 |
--- a/extensions/browser/guest_view/web_view/web_view_permission_helper_delegate.h |
+++ b/extensions/browser/guest_view/web_view/web_view_permission_helper_delegate.h |
@@ -8,6 +8,7 @@ |
#include "content/public/browser/web_contents.h" |
#include "content/public/browser/web_contents_observer.h" |
#include "content/public/common/media_stream_request.h" |
+#include "extensions/browser/guest_view/web_view/web_view_permission_helper.h" |
namespace extensions { |
@@ -15,7 +16,8 @@ namespace extensions { |
// not a part of extensions. |
class WebViewPermissionHelperDelegate : public content::WebContentsObserver { |
public: |
- explicit WebViewPermissionHelperDelegate(content::WebContents* contents); |
+ explicit WebViewPermissionHelperDelegate( |
+ extensions::WebViewPermissionHelper* web_view_permission_helper); |
Fady Samuel
2014/08/22 16:40:17
Given we are already in the extensions namespace,
Xi Han
2014/08/22 18:04:53
Good catch, thanks. I just forget to remove these
|
virtual ~WebViewPermissionHelperDelegate(); |
virtual void RequestMediaAccessPermission( |
@@ -83,7 +85,13 @@ class WebViewPermissionHelperDelegate : public content::WebContentsObserver { |
bool blocked_by_policy, |
IPC::Message* reply_msg) {} |
+ extensions:: WebViewPermissionHelper* web_view_permission_helper() { |
Fady Samuel
2014/08/22 16:40:17
web_view_permission_helper() const
Also, I don't
Xi Han
2014/08/22 18:04:52
Done.
|
+ return web_view_permission_helper_; |
+ } |
+ |
private: |
+ extensions::WebViewPermissionHelper* web_view_permission_helper_; |
Fady Samuel
2014/08/22 16:40:17
This indicates that the WebViewPermissionHelper ca
Xi Han
2014/08/22 18:04:52
Done.
|
+ |
DISALLOW_COPY_AND_ASSIGN(WebViewPermissionHelperDelegate); |
}; |